Influence of zootechnical and technological factors on angiogenin content in raw milk and secondary milk raw material
Titov, E.I1, Tikhomirova, N.A2, Ionova, I.I3, Gorlov, I.F4, Mosolova, N.I5, Korotkova, A.A6, Zlobina, E.Y7.
The dependence of the angiogenin content in the cow’s milk on the number of the calving
events, the milk producing ability, breed of cow and the lactation period has been found out.
The results of the research on the relationship between the technological factors and the grade
of the angiogenin concentration in milk are presented. The experiments in vivo and in vitro
have revealed the antioxidant activity of the whey proteins cationic fraction enriched with
angiogenin that expands the prospects for its use as a protective factor.
